Quick Shine Floor finish , have you used it?

Yes - have used this happily for over 2 years (till this week) . Two coats gives the best shine ever which you can clean & top-up, but there are some drawbacks.
Application : you must do it evenly or you will end up with a patchy high shine / non shine floor. My original Vileda mop left "ridge" marks so in the end it was a hands & knees job. It ruins any mops you use unless they're cleaned to within an inch of their lives.

Build up : After 2 years use & cleaning my floor was getting dull and covered in scuff marks from rubber soles etc so I bought some Quick Shine Deep Clean remover this week. OMG what a carry-on. Another hands & knees job & this time with a scrubbing brush. Am now left with a dull floor with sticky patches all over where the original product hasn't totally dissolved. Looks like it's going to be a wire wool job. So far taken me 3 days work for a large hall floor & nowhere near finished.

I think on balance I'd say Don't Use It unless you are happy to put in the work required down the line & you have VERY HEALTHY KNEES.
